The Katara Forum in Doha, Qatar recently underscored Qatar’s rising significance in sports tourism within the Arab world. The event highlighted the dynamic interplay between sports tourism, media, and culture in enhancing the international image and identity of Arab nations.
Qatar’s Strategic Investments
Qatar has been making substantial investments in:
- Sports infrastructure
- International sporting events
These efforts aim to attract visitors worldwide and promote cultural exchange through sports. Experts at the forum discussed strategies to capitalize on sporting events for economic growth and elevating the Arab world’s global reputation.
Global Sports Events and Momentum
The 2022 FIFA World Cup hosted by Qatar served as a pivotal example of successful international sports event management. The country’s leadership seeks to build on this momentum to:
- Establish a sustainable sports tourism hub
- Boost long-term growth
- Enhance regional and global presence
Collaboration and Innovation
Speakers stressed the value of collaboration between:
- Sports organizations
- Media outlets
- Cultural institutions
This cooperation can significantly improve visibility and attract global audiences. Additionally, the role of new media technologies was highlighted, offering innovative opportunities through digital platforms and broadcasting to engage wider and more diverse sports fanbases.
Impact and Future Prospects
The enthusiasm of fans and praise for Qatar’s high-quality facilities and thriving cultural environment were noted during the forum. Local businesses are reaping benefits from increased tourism driven by sporting events.
With visionary leadership and clear goals, Qatar is set to spearhead the growth of sports tourism across the Arab region, aiming for sustained success and expanded influence.
